Duties & Responsibilities
- Perform pre-analytic laboratory responsibilities including clerical duties, data entry, specimen collection, and specimen processing.
- Perform waived, moderate-complexity, and high-complexity testing on blood and body fluids in accordance with CLIA requirements.
- Perform laboratory testing within the Blood Bank and other assigned laboratory areas.
- Complete post-analytic responsibilities including test reporting and result verification.
- Investigate technical, instrumental, and physiological causes of unexpected laboratory results.
- Monitor quality control and take appropriate corrective action when necessary.
- Correlate abnormal laboratory data with potential pathological conditions to determine validity and whether follow-up testing is required.
- Maintain adequate inventory of laboratory supplies and reagents.
- Maintain non-analytic laboratory equipment including refrigerators, freezers, and centrifuges.
- Maintain a safe, clean, and compliant laboratory work environment.
- Participate in performance improvement and quality initiatives.
- Assist with evaluation and implementation of new testing methodologies and instrumentation.
- Support laboratory data management and documentation.
- Assist with orientation and training of laboratory staff, including LTA, CLT, MLT, and Medical Technologist employees.
- Provide instruction on laboratory theory and procedures to clinical laboratory science/medical technology students as appropriate.
- Demonstrate professional work habits and maintain compliance with laboratory policies and regulatory requirements.
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ree in Medical Technology or a related science required, OR a bachelor’s degree with certification in an appropriate laboratory subspecialty.
- Candidates grandfathered as a Medical Technologist under CLIA '88 may also qualify.
- Medical Technologist ASCP, CLS (NCA), or appropriate specialty certification required, including applicable BB(ASCP), C(ASCP), I(ASCP), H(ASCP), or M(ASCP) credentials.
- Minimum of 1+ year of recent Blood Bank experience required.
- Acute-care hospital laboratory Blood Bank experience required.
- Experience outside of an acute-care hospital setting will not meet the requirement.
- Strong knowledge of laboratory testing procedures, quality control, and regulatory requirements.
- Strong attention to detail and commitment to laboratory quality and patient safety.
- Ability to work independently during overnight shifts and contribute effectively to a collaborative laboratory team.
- MLTs will not be considered.
